A trial has commenced in Austria concerning an incident that occurred on the Grossglockner, the highest mountain in the country. The case involves a group of climbers who were involved in a dramatic rescue operation. The events that led to the trial have drawn significant media attention due to their perilous nature. The outcome of this trial may set precedents for future rescue operations in the region. The Grossglockner is a popular destination for climbers and tourists, making the implications of this case particularly relevant to local tourism and safety regulations.
